close out in Accounting
verb: If you close out an account on which the margin is inadequate or exhausted, you terminate it, usually by selling securities to realize cash. close out in American English to dispose of (goods) by sale, as in ending a business to reduce the price of (merchandise) for quick sale close out in British English to terminate (a client's or other account) on which the margin is inadequate or exhausted, usually by sale of securities to realize cash noun: the termination of an account on which the margin is exhausted close out in Finance verb: If you close out an account on which the margin is inadequate or exhausted, you terminate it, usually by selling securities to realize cash. |
